a. A hand sanitizer plant in Buffalo added a second and third shift. What do you expect to be true about the average product of labor on the second shift versus the first shift? What do you expect for the marginal product of workers on the third shift compared to the second shift?

b. How will adding the second and third shifts affect the marginal cost of producing hand sanitizer?

a> I expect that the avergae product of labor on the second shift to be lower than that of the first shift. I also expect that the marginal product of the third shift to be lower than that of the second shift.

The reason behind this is the diminishing marginal return of labor. Marginal product of workers will fall over shifts and thus the average product will also fall as the labor amount increases.

b> Since they have a diminishing marginal return, the marginal cost of producing hand-sanitizer will increase as it increases the number of shifts.
